if (!defined('LACONICA')) { exit(1); }
+require_once(INSTALLDIR.'/classes/User_openid.php');
+
+require_once('Auth/OpenID.php');
require_once('Auth/OpenID/Consumer.php');
+require_once('Auth/OpenID/SReg.php');
require_once('Auth/OpenID/MySQLStore.php');
function oid_store() {
# Can't be called statically
$user = new User();
$conn = $user->getDatabaseConnection();
- $store = new Auth_OpenID_SQLStore($conn);
+ $store = new Auth_OpenID_MySQLStore($conn);
}
return $store;
}
function oid_consumer() {
$store = oid_store();
- $consumer = Auth_OpenID_Consumer($store);
+ $consumer = new Auth_OpenID_Consumer($store);
return $consumer;
}
\ No newline at end of file